LOVE v. STATE

No. CR-18-477.

2019 Ark. 39

SAMUEL JAY LOVE, Appellant, v. STATE OF ARKANSAS, Appellee.

Supreme Court of Arkansas.

Opinion Delivered: February 14, 2019.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Samuel J. Love, pro se appellant.

Leslie Rutledge , Att'y Gen., by: Jason Michael Johnson , Ass't Att'y Gen., for appellee.


Samuel Jay Love appeals the dismissal of his petition for writ of error coram nobis. He primarily contends the circuit court erred in determining that his allegation that his attorney promised to help him get a pardon if he pleaded guilty was insufficient to meet the burden of proving he was coerced.
